What affects the price

When you look at the price of impact windows, the biggest factor is usually the size and type of your window openings. Custom shapes, specific frame materials like aluminum or vinyl, and the thickness of the laminated glass will shift the total significantly. You also have to consider the installation process; replacing a window in a high-rise condo is much different than a ground-floor home.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

What are hurricane windows?

Hurricane windows are a type of impact-resistant window designed to withstand the extreme forces of hurricanes, including high winds and flying debris. They are built with laminated glass and strong frames that meet stringent building codes. While New York doesn't experience hurricanes like the Gulf Coast, these windows offer significant protection against severe weather events common in many regions.
